Thunderstorms expected in Istanbul following sweltering heat

Following days of sweltering heat and high humidity in Istanbul, rain is expected on Sunday. According to the latest forecasts from the Turkish State Meteorological Service (MGM), local downpours and thunderstorms are expected across the city.

In Istanbul, which has been experiencing some of the most stifling days of the summer, humidity levels exceeding 95 percent, particularly during the night, have caused temperatures to feel even higher. While the air temperature in the city is expected to reach 33 degrees today, it is estimated to hover around 30 degrees on Sunday.

The precipitation is not expected to be limited to Istanbul alone. Forecasts indicate that local downpours and thunderstorms will also affect the eastern part of the Marmara region, parts of Thrace, and the Black Sea coastline.

RAIN TO BRING BRIEF COOLING

According to the meteorological assessment, local rainfall is expected on Sunday in the eastern Marmara region, the Taurus Mountains area of the Mediterranean, the Western and Eastern Black Sea regions, the coasts of the Central Black Sea, the northeast of Eastern Anatolia, and the north of Kırklareli. In other regions, the weather is expected to be partly cloudy and clear.

It was reported that air temperatures will remain above seasonal norms in the southern parts and around normal levels elsewhere. The wind is expected to blow generally from northern directions, light to occasionally moderate, and strong at speeds of 40-60 kilometers in the west of Marmara and the North Aegean coasts.

Temperatures are expected to rise again following the passing of the rain. Istanbul is projected to start the new week with a temperature of approximately 32 degrees.

The expected weather for some cities on Sunday is as follows: Ankara 19/34 degrees, partly cloudy; Istanbul 24/30 degrees, local downpours and thunderstorms; Izmir 25/37 degrees, partly cloudy and clear; Bursa 21/33 degrees, local downpours; Antalya 26/33 degrees, partly cloudy and clear; Samsun 22/30 degrees; Trabzon 24/28 degrees, rainy.
